Steps to reproduce:

  1. I used TB 91
  2. I installed a iCAl-calendar in the TB. Everything were fine.
  3. Then I updated TB to 102

Actual results:

The issue is that I got duplicates in ,y iCAl-calendar (in the Thunderbird window).
I found out that the problem occurs only if option "Offline support" is ON (in the calendar settings).
If I switch it off - everything is fine.

Expected results:

Duplicates should not appear.

I can confirm this bug, which appears to have been presented for a long time looking at bug 1455552 and bug 1634974. Or, maybe, it's a regression looking at this bug submission.

I'm using Thunderbird 102.2.1 on Fedora 36. I saw that happening when importing https://calendar.fedoraproject.org//ical/QA/ (as described in bug 1634974). Option Offline Support was enabled by default. Turning it off makes the issue go away.
